Regulations for the issuance of wildlife permits (L.N. No. 112/2006). Abstract These Regulations, implementing provisions of the Forestry and Wildlife Conservation and Development Proclamation, prohibit certain types of hunting and grant the power to the Minister of Agriculture to issue permits for the taking of wildlife for scientific purposes or wildlife farming, for the creation of wildlife farms and for the exportation or importation of wildlife products.
